**Break-Glass Access — Restockr Planner**

Scope: emergency admin access to Restockr, the vending-machine restock planner, when the normal approval chain is unavailable during a release freeze.

Release manager only. Log the incident first. Break-glass grants full write access to route schedules and inventory thresholds for 60 minutes, then auto-revokes. Post-incident review is mandatory within two business days. To activate, open the sealed console and enter the recovery passphrase below.

unlock words, bafog-fawip: ulaax-istix-julok-fraax-queniel-fenok-tamdor-ulador-zorius

### Load test returns 429 immediately

The Cartstorm sandbox rate-limits unauthenticated checkout calls to 5/min. Plugin authors running load suites must authenticate every request; anonymous bursts are throttled by design. Confirm your harness sends the Authorization header on each call, not just the first. For sandbox load runs, use the bearer token below.

login token, yajeg-fawif: eyJhbGciOiJIUzI1NiIsInR5cCI6IkpXVCJ9.eyJzdWIiOiIEdPQYnZXaZIn0.HSRTnYZBx0Qc

Prepared for the incoming director. Marletta Systems proposes raising prices for legacy Corvid Suite customers by 8% at next renewal, the first adjustment in six years. Analysis by the Pellham office suggests churn exposure is concentrated in roughly forty small accounts; enterprise contracts include caps that limit the increase to 5%. A phased notice plan, goodwill credits, and escalation scripts are prepared. The commercial reasoning behind the timing is set out in the confidential note below.

board note of kadug-tawig: Only 5 of the 100 pilot accounts renewed Oliath, so a churn review is set for April 15.

Onboarding: Verdansa Greenhouse Controller — Sensor Drift

For the security review, note that humidity and CO2 probes in the Verdansa controller drift measurably over a six-week window, so the calibration service polls each node hourly and applies correction offsets. Drift corrections are signed before being written back to controllers, which limits tampering risk at the sensor layer. The calibration service authenticates to the internal offsets API with a scoped, read-write key, reproduced here for the reviewer's verification.

service key, bagep-yahag: zpat11_YieSWvAgzqt